The role provides administrative and operational support to ensure the effective and efficient functioning of facilities and building services. This role is key to coordinating maintenance activities, managing service providers, ensuring compliance with health and safety standards, and maintaining accurate records and documentation related to building operations.

And as a Facilities Administrator with Bellrock, you’ll do it by

  • Act as the first point of contact for internal facilities‑related requests, inquiries, and issues.
  • Coordinate and schedule routine and reactive maintenance tasks with internal teams and external contractors.
  • Maintain team calendar for both sites, scheduling of contractors, ensuring site reception teams are informed of the contractors attending.
  • Maintain and update facilities management Databases & Trackers.
  • Monitor Bellrock systems.
  • Manage process of repair of Pagers & Alarms.
  • Raising of finance orders in line with Bellrock process.
  • Goods receive POs in line with Bellrock process.
  • Raise Life Cycle requests in line with Bellrock process.
  • Assist with Life Cycle tracker in line with Bellrock process.
  • Monitor service level agreements (SLAs) and performance of outsourced providers and contractors.
  • Ensure all statutory compliance documentation (e.g., fire safety, HVAC, water testing) is current and properly filed to company standards.
  • Support with health and safety compliance, including maintaining risk assessments, incident reports, and training records.
  • Order office supplies, monitor stock levels and restock when requested.
  • Prepare reports, budgets, and analysis as requested by the Facilities Manager.
  • Participate in business continuity and emergency preparedness planning and implementation.
  • Take part in audits where required and log outcomes.
